Startup O2k-Respirometer
Description | O2k-Core (OROBOROS Oxygraph-2k Core) - the experimental system complete for basic high-resolution respirometry (HRR). The O2k-Core includes the O2k-Main Unit with stainless steel housing, O2k-Assembly Kit, two OroboPOS (polarographic oxygen sensors) and OroboPOS-Service Kit, DatLab software, the ISS-Integrated Suction System and the Titration Set. The O2k-Core supports all add-on O2k-Modules of the Oxygraph-2k.
On-line display of oxygen flux (rate of respiration) is provided in addition to the conventional 'oxygraphic' plot of oxygen concentration over time. Highest signal stability minimizes the required amounts of biological sample, and provides the basis for resolution in the extreme low-oxygen range. Peltier temperature control provides a thermal stability at ±0.001 °C in the range of 2 °C to 47 °C at typical constant room temperature. Electronically controlled PVDF or PEEK stirrers are integrated in the two-chamber design of the O2k, and a barometric pressure transducer enables automatic oxygen calibrations implemented in the DatLab software. The O2k is a sole source apparatus with no other instruments meeting its specifications. |

The O2k-Core[1] does not include, but fully supports and is required for the add-on Modules of the Oxygraph-2k, such as the TIP2k, O2k-Fluorescence Module, O2k-TPP+ and Ca2+ Electrode Module (ISE), O2k-pH ISE-Module, O2k-NO Amp-Module.
- ↑ A PC is required (not included), connecting DatLab to the O2k via a USB port. Minimum requirement: Pentium III, 256 MB, Win 2000™ or Win XP™.
